SINGAPORE (Feb 9): Frasers Property reported a 59% fall in 1Q earnings to $76.9 million from $187.5 million a year ago. Revenue fell 23.8% to $740 million. PBIT fell 31% to $228.6 million.

Revenue from its Singapore Strategic Business Unit (SBU) increased by 25% to $253 million to progressive revenue from North Park Residences while PBIT decreased by 12% to $93 million from the absence of share of profit contributions from fully completed and sold joint venture projects this quarter.

Revenue from Australia SBU decreased by 4% to $207 million while PBIT increased by 65% to $65 million. The decrease in revenue was mainly due to the lower level of completions and settlements of residential projects in the quarter. PBIT, however, increased mainly due to share of profits of joint venture residential projects.
